Three Steps Above Heaven is a romance, drama film released in 2010 exploring themes of friendship, based on novel or book, rebel, forbidden love, motorcycle crash, motor sport. Directed by Fernando González Molina, it stars María Valverde, Mario Casas, Álvaro Cervantes. Babi, a sheltered upper-class girl, and Hache, a reckless rebel obsessed with illegal motorcycle races, fall into a forbidden love that pulls them deeper into passion and risk.
